We also had turkey for Christmas…

a3Ha… see what I did there? That was a joke… sort of. My brother Henry, the one who is in the band with me, and I took a walk and we saw some of the wild turkeys that seem to be taking over the Bay Area. They aren’t afraid of people, so I got really close and took some pictures.

a2The area around my mom’s house is close enough to open areas to attract a lot of wildlife. The cemetery I told you about is full of animals. On our street you can see turkeys, deer, raccoons, skunks, possums and some other creatures just wandering about. And yet you can still see San Francisco in the distance. How cool is that?

a1In fact we saw a lot of deer there this trip, but I never got the camera out in time to take a good picture. I also had another run in with a raccoon. I was on the deck having a smoke right before the sun came up. I heard something crunching away on the cat food left out in a bowl for the semi-wild cat my mom adopted. I stuck my head around the corner and was face to face with a rather large raccoon. I don’t know which of us was more startled, but I know I retreated faster than he did.
